Caregivers ought to continue day-to-day brushing of their babies' teeth in the morning and at evening, before bedtime. Use a modest pea-sized" dab of fluoride toothpaste on the brush as quickly as the kid is in a position to spit out. At this stage, young children can also attempt to start brushing their own teeth, but caregivers will absolutely need to assist the kid. Sports and recreational activities create healthy bodies, but they can pose a threat to teeth. Most college teams now require young children to put on mouth guards. But remember: unsupervised simply click the up coming web site recreational activities like skate-boarding and roller-blading can also outcome in injuries. Your dentist can make a custom-fitted mouth guard. Another selection: acquire a mouth guard at a sporting goods store that can be softened employing hot water to kind fit your mouth.
